Extrinsic
Definition
Extrinsic means coming from outside of a thing or being not an essential part of something.

Example sentences
- The color of a book's cover is an extrinsic factor that doesn't affect the story inside.
- The toy's extrinsic value is not important to the child who enjoys playing with it.
- The extrinsic rewards of good grades can motivate students to study harder.
- The extrinsic motivation to exercise may be to fit into a certain outfit or impress someone else.
- The extrinsic value of a diamond comes from its rarity and beauty.
